Replica lag alarm (Norwatch cluster): fires when lag exceeds 45s for two consecutive checks. First, confirm the primary isn't mid-vacuum. If lag is genuine, drain reads from the lagging replica via the router flag and let it catch up. Do not restart the replica under load. Reviewer: verify the drain path matches the deployed router build, noted below.

pipeline stamp: htk4_66df

# Break-Glass Access — Harrowgate Telemetry Gateway

Plugin authors: normal API tokens stop working if the Harrowgate gateway loses quorum with the field units. Do not restart the gateway. Open a break-glass session from the ops console instead; it grants read-only access to queued telemetry for two hours. All sessions are logged and reviewed. To open the session, enter the recovery passphrase shown below.

recovery phrase for fajeg-kawep: druix-gorius-briax-ulaeth-fraox-lammir-pelox-jormir-pelwyn-julir

Ticket: signature check failed during the Quillrun migration off our homegrown job queue. The new Conveyor-based workers rejected every job manifest because they were signed under the legacy key retired last sprint. Fix is to re-sign the manifests and pin the verifier to the current key. For future maintainers hitting this again, the correct signing key is recorded below.

deploy key for fafof-yaguf: bky4_zHj6

## Tuning

The receipt mailer (Almsgate) batches donation receipts and sends through the Thornquay relay. On-call: if the queue backs up, resist the urge to crank batch size — the relay rate-limits per connection, and bigger batches just mean bigger retries. Scale worker count first, then shorten the flush interval. Dedupe window must stay longer than the retry horizon or donors get duplicate receipts, which generates tickets. All knobs live in one place and are read at worker start. Current production values follow.

tuning table, kajop-yafof:
QUOTAS = {
    "wenath": 10,
    "ulaael": 5,
}